Claude Code CLI 安装与登录

Claude Code CLI 安装教程:完成安装、登录、版本检查和可用性验证,确认 CLI 正常后再进入模型配置和正式任务。

Windows PowerShell 安装

安装是少数需要执行命令的地方。执行前先确认终端是自己信任的环境,不要在陌生脚本里粘贴账号、密钥或 token。

irm https://claude.ai/install.ps1 | iex

macOS、Linux、WSL 安装

curl -fsSL https://claude.ai/install.sh | bash

WinGet 安装

winget install Anthropic.ClaudeCode

验证安装

claude --version
claude doctor

如果 claude --version 失败,先不要继续。安装没完成时,模型配置、项目读取和权限模式都会跟着出问题。

验证结果怎么看

可以把验证结果交给 CC 解释,但不要粘贴任何密钥:

这是 Claude Code 安装验证结果,请帮我判断是否可以继续。

claude --version:
【粘贴结果】

claude doctor:
【粘贴结果】

请判断:
1. 是否有阻塞问题。
2. 如果有,最可能是哪一类问题。
3. 下一步应该先处理什么。
4. 是否可以进入登录和模型配置。
5. 不要让我粘贴 API Key、Token 或账号密码。

Windows 常见提醒

Windows 上最常见的混乱是“安装在一个环境,启动在另一个环境”。可以按表排查:

现象优先判断
PowerShell 能用,CMD 不能用PATH 刷新或终端环境不同
Windows 能用,WSL 不能用WSL 里没有安装
安装后仍找不到命令重新打开终端或检查 PATH
doctor 报 shell 问题当前 shell 配置或权限限制
公司电脑无法执行脚本安全策略或管理员权限限制

登录

安装后,在项目目录或任意终端里启动:

claude

按浏览器提示完成登录。账号必须支持 Claude Code;免费 Claude.ai 账号通常不包含 Claude Code 权限。

登录失败先不要继续

如果登录失败,不要马上改模型、改网关、改项目。先确认:

登录问题不要和模型问题混在一起。登录都没完成时,不要急着配置国内模型或网关。

Claude Code 登录没有完成,请帮我排查。

现象:
【浏览器是否打开、终端是否回调、报错文字】

请判断:
1. 更像浏览器回调问题、账号权限问题、网络问题还是终端环境问题。
2. 我应该先重新登录、重新打开终端,还是先看 doctor。
3. 哪些信息不能粘贴给你。
4. 不要修改项目文件。

第一次启动后先做什么

请只读检查当前 Claude Code 环境。

要求:
1. 不要修改文件。
2. 告诉我当前是否能正常响应。
3. 告诉我当前项目路径是什么。
4. 如果发现权限、网络、账号或 shell 问题,请先说明,不要继续任务。

不要一启动就做什么

安装排障的顺序

阶段先确认
安装命令是否执行成功,有没有报错
命令可用claude --version 是否能返回版本
环境健康claude doctor 是否有阻塞项
登录状态浏览器登录和终端回调是否完成
项目只读是否能进入项目并只读分析

只要前一阶段没通过,就不要跳到后一阶段。跳着排查会浪费时间。

安装后的第一轮闭环

请只读确认 Claude Code 当前是否可用于学习。

请检查:
1. 当前能否正常对话。
2. 当前工作目录是什么。
3. 是否能只读查看当前目录。
4. 是否有明显权限、网络、登录问题。
5. 下一步是否应该配置模型,还是先修环境问题。

如果安装失败

Claude Code 安装失败了。

请帮我按阶段排查:
1. 安装命令是否执行成功。
2. claude 命令是否进入 PATH。
3. claude --version 是否可用。
4. claude doctor 是否有阻塞项。
5. 登录是否完成。
6. 下一步最小修复动作是什么。

不要让我重复试错,不要让我粘贴任何密钥。

验收结果